Taro balls and roasted grass jelly
Overview
Taro balls are a casual snack from Taiwan. They have a springy and smooth texture. Served with roasted grass jelly and honeyed red beans, they are refreshing and delicious!

Steps
-
Wash, peel and slice the purple sweet potato, wash, peel and slice the taro, wash, peel and slice the pumpkin.
-
Steam over water.
-
Mash the steamed purple sweet potatoes into a puree, add 140 grams of tapioca flour, 35 grams of potato starch, 35 grams of fine sugar and a small amount of boiling water.
-
Mash the steamed taro into a puree, add 140 grams of tapioca flour, 35 grams of potato starch, 35 grams of fine sugar and a small amount of boiling water.
-
Mash the steamed pumpkin into a puree, add 140 grams of tapioca flour, 35 grams of potato starch and 35 grams of fine sugar. The pumpkin is very watery, so add water depending on the situation.
-
Knead into purple potato dough, taro dough and pumpkin dough.
-
First roll the pumpkin dough into a rectangle of about the same thickness, then cut into long strips of about the same width.
-
Then cut it into small pieces, rub it a little with your hands, and the pumpkin taro balls are ready.
-
Follow the same method to roll the purple sweet potato and fragrant taro balls.
-
Boil water over high heat, add the prepared pumpkin taro balls and fragrant taro balls, and stir them from time to time with a shovel to prevent the taro balls from sticking to the bottom.
-
Cook until all the taro balls float, then cook for another 2-3 minutes. The taro balls become transparent and the inside is cooked when you bite them open.
-
Take out the pumpkin taro balls and fragrant taro balls, and drain them into cold water. Then add purple sweet potato and taro balls.
-
Boil the purple sweet potato and taro balls, scoop them out and put them in cold water.
-
Drain the taro balls and put them on a plate and set aside.
-
Add an appropriate amount of sugar to the refrigerated grass jelly and mix well, then add an appropriate amount of your own milk tea (the milk tea is made with Ceylon black tea and black and white evaporated milk), which is also refrigerated. Place three kinds of taro balls and an appropriate amount of honey red beans on the surface, and the taro balls and roasted grass jelly are ready.
